Output f51e988bedcf39770f3c7f6d174c8e1d136873669b920b6b49fe6cb3f66ea3db:0

value
873723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4db9fc3c49842370c9c29dd1f096aeeb887752fe OP_EQUAL
address
38mzkoKt6kQ9KFnzAezRkLdSkwx546ri1q
transaction
f51e988bedcf39770f3c7f6d174c8e1d136873669b920b6b49fe6cb3f66ea3db
confirmations
259045
spent
true